diff -aur xchat-2.6.8/src/common/xchat.c xchat-2.6.8-DarkCow/src/common/xchat.c
--- xchat-2.6.8/src/common/xchat.c	2006-10-11 10:04:55.000000000 +0100
+++ xchat-2.6.8-DarkCow/src/common/xchat.c	2007-02-04 17:45:22.000000000 +0000
@@ -586,7 +586,7 @@
 
 #if 1
 static char defaultconf_urlhandlers[] =
-		"NAME Open Link in Opera\n"		"CMD !opera -remote 'openURL(%s)'\n\n";
+		"NAME Open Link in Opera\n"		"CMD !opera -newpage '%s'\n\n";
 #else
 #ifdef WIN32
 static char defaultconf_urlhandlers[] =
@@ -735,6 +735,7 @@
 	notify_load ();
 	ignore_load ();
 
+#if 0
 	snprintf (buf, sizeof (buf),
 		"NAME %s\n"						"CMD query %%s\n\n"\
 		"NAME %s\n"						"CMD send %%s\n\n"\
@@ -784,8 +785,8 @@
 		_("KickBan"),
 		_("KickBan"),
 		_("KickBan"));
+#endif
 
-#if 0
 	snprintf (buf, sizeof (buf),
 	"NAME SUB\n"				"CMD %s\n\n"\
 		"NAME %s\n"				"CMD dcc send %%s\n\n"\
@@ -891,7 +892,7 @@
 		_("Telnet"),
 		_("Open Dialog Window")
 		);
-#endif
+
 	list_loadconf ("popup.conf", &popup_list, buf);
 
 	snprintf (buf, sizeof (buf),
diff -aur xchat-2.6.8/src/fe-gtk/menu.c xchat-2.6.8-DarkCow/src/fe-gtk/menu.c
--- xchat-2.6.8/src/fe-gtk/menu.c	2006-10-02 05:51:03.000000000 +0100
+++ xchat-2.6.8-DarkCow/src/fe-gtk/menu.c	2007-02-04 18:20:59.000000000 +0000
@@ -751,8 +751,7 @@
 	if (strncmp (str_copy, "irc://", 6) == 0 ||
 	    strncmp (str_copy, "ircs://",7) == 0)
 		menu_quick_item_with_callback (open_url_cb, _("Connect"), menu, str_copy);
-	else
-		menu_quick_item_with_callback (open_url_cb, _("Open Link in Browser"), menu, str_copy);
+
 	menu_quick_item_with_callback (copy_to_clipboard_cb, _("Copy Selected Link"), menu, str_copy);
 	/* custom ones from urlhandlers.conf */
 	menu_create (menu, urlhandler_list, str_copy, TRUE);
@@ -1339,7 +1338,7 @@
 #define DETACH_OFFSET (12)
 	{0, menu_detach, GTK_STOCK_REDO, M_MENUSTOCK, 0, 0, 1, GDK_I},	/* 12 */
 #define CLOSE_OFFSET (13)
-	{0, menu_close, GTK_STOCK_CLOSE, M_MENUSTOCK, 0, 0, 1, GDK_w},
+	{0, menu_close, GTK_STOCK_CLOSE, M_MENUSTOCK, 0, 0, 1},
 	{0, 0, 0, M_SEP, 0, 0, 0},
 	{N_("_Quit"), mg_safe_quit, GTK_STOCK_QUIT, M_MENUSTOCK, 0, 0, 1, GDK_q},	/* 15 */

